La seguente descrizione è valida per il blocco di funzione SF_MutingSeq_V1_0z, versione 1.0z (ove z = 0-9).
Il blocco di funzione di sicurezza SF_MutingSeq valuta i segnali di quattro sensori di muting e di un dispositivo optoelettronico a protezione attiva (ad es., una griglia fotoelettrica) in un'applicazione per muting sequenziale con quattro sensori e commuta il segnale di abilitazione all'uscita S_AOPD_Out. Il segnale all'uscita S_AOPD_Out è il segnale di abilitazione per l'intero processo. Un segnale SAFEFALSE all'uscita S_AOPD_Out ferma l'applicazione nella zona di operazione. Questa funzione si può usare per disattivare temporaneamente ("mute") il dispositivo di protezione che consiste, ad esempio, di una griglia fotoelettrica, per consentire a un oggetto identificato dai sensori di muting come ammesso (per l'operazione di muting) a passare oltre su un nastro trasportatore. In tal caso, l'interruzione della griglia fotoelettrica non ha effetto sull'uscita S_AOPD_Out. Nel caso opposto, se il dispositivo di protezione rileva un oggetto che non è stato identificato come permesso dai sensori di muting, l'uscita S_AOPD_Out commuta a SAFEFALSE. Se, ad esempio, la mano di un operaio entra nello spazio sopra il nastro trasportatore interrompendo la griglia fotoelettrica, l'uscita S_AOPD_Out verrebbe usata per segnalare le azioni necessarie per portare la zona di operazione nello stato sicuro definito. La durata massima permessa per l'operazione di muting viene monitorata usando i quattro sensori di muting. La disposizione dei sensori di muting è illustrata nella figura sottostante. Un'inibizione di avvio si può specificare con S_StartReset. |
![]() |
A dipendere dai risultati dell'analisi del rischio, come sensori di muting si possono utilizzare sensori ottici, meccanici o induttivi, come i sensori a riflessione, oppure interruttori meccanici o induttivi. Nella Guida sono portati ad esempio sensori ottici.
Nel seguito è descritta solo la direzione di flusso del materiale dai sensori di muting MutingSwitch11MutingSwitch12 ai sensori di muting MutingSwitch21
MutingSwitch22. Il blocco di funzione supporta anche la direzione di flusso del materiale opposta, dai sensori di muting MutingSwitch22
MutingSwitch21 ai sensori di muting MutingSwitch12
MutingSwitch11. La sequenza funzionale rimane identica.
La figura sottostante illustra un'applicazione del blocco di funzione SF_MutingSeq.
L'intera operazione di muting è suddivisa in varie sequenze di muting. Per maggiori informazioni, vedere la descrizione del funzionamento.
La direzione di flusso del materiale nell'esempio è da sinistra a destra.
MS_11, MS_12: Prima coppia sequenziale di sensori di muting, posizionata a monte del dispositivo di protezione, collegata agli ingressi MutingSwitch11 e MutingSwitch12 del blocco di funzione (i "raggi di luce gialla" rappresentano la zona di rilevamento).
MS_21, MS_22: Seconda coppia sequenziale di sensori di muting, posizionata a valle del dispositivo di protezione, collegata agli ingressi MutingSwitch21 e MutingSwitch22 del blocco di funzione.
S, R: Trasmettitore e ricevitore della griglia fotoelettrica (dispositivo di protezione)
T: Oggetti da convogliare con il nastro trasportatore
!: Zona di operazione
Per ottenere informazioni dettagliate sui seguenti punti, cliccare sui link corrispondenti.
Nome |
Breve descrizione |
Valore |
---|---|---|
Ingresso a controllo di stato per l'attivazione del blocco di funzione. Tipo di dati: BOOL Valore iniziale: FALSE |
|
|
Ingresso a controllo di stato per lo stato del dispositivo di protezione (ad es., griglia fotoelettrica). Tipo di dati: SAFEBOOL Valore iniziale: SAFEFALSE |
NOTA:
L'uscita S_AOPD_Out diventa SAFEFALSE quando l'operazione di muting non è attiva (S_MutingActive = SAFEFALSE).
|
|
Ingressi a controllo di stato per i sensori di muting della prima coppia di sensori sequenziale. Tipo di dati: BOOL Valore iniziale: FALSE In relazione alla direzione di flusso del materiale
|
|
|
Ingressi a controllo di stato per i sensori di muting della seconda coppia di sensori sequenziale. Tipo di dati: BOOL Valore iniziale: FALSE In relazione alla direzione di flusso del materiale
|
|
|
Ingresso a controllo di stato per il segnale di feedback proveniente dalla lampada di muting. Tipo di dati: SAFEBOOL Valore iniziale: SAFEFALSE |
|
|
Specificazione del tempo massimo permesso per l'intera operazione di muting. Tipo di dati: TIME Valore iniziale: #0ms Se l'operazione di muting non è conclusa entro questo tempo, l'uscita S_AOPD_Out commuta allo stato sicuro definito SAFEFALSE (ad es., "spegnere macchina"). Quanto segue è valido per la direzione di flusso del materiale da sinistra a destra:
Quanto segue è valido per la direzione di flusso del materiale da destra a sinistra:
|
Valore minimo: 0 s Valore massimo: 600 s Immettere un valore di tempo in base alla vostra analisi di rischio. Tenere conto della prima avvertenza sotto questa tabella. |
|
Ingresso a controllo di stato per abilitare l'operazione di muting. Tipo di dati: BOOL Valore iniziale: FALSE |
|
|
Specificazione dell'inibizione di avvio seguente all'avvio del Safety Logic Controller o all'attivazione del blocco di funzione. Tipo di dati: SAFEBOOL Valore iniziale: SAFEFALSE Un'inibizione di avvio attiva dev'essere rimossa a mano mediante un fronte di segnale positivo all'ingresso Reset. Un'inibizione di avvio disattivata provoca la commutazione automatica di S_AOPD_Out a SAFETRUE quando il blocco di funzione è attivo e la funzione di sicurezza non è richiesta. Tenere conto della seconda avvertenza sotto questa tabella. |
|
|
Ingresso attivato da fronte per il segnale di reset:
Tenere conto della terza avvertenza sotto questa tabella. Tipo di dati: BOOL Valore iniziale: FALSE
NOTA:
Il reset non consegue a un fronte negativo (discendente), come specificato nella norma EN ISO 13849-1, ma a un fronte positivo (ascendente). |
|
AVVERTENZA | |
---|---|
AVVERTENZA | |
---|---|
Il reset del blocco di funzione mediante fronte di segnale positivo all'ingresso Reset può causare la commutazione immediata dell'uscita S_AOPD_Out a SAFETRUE (a dipendere dallo stato degli altri ingressi).
AVVERTENZA | |
---|---|
Nome |
Breve descrizione |
Valore |
---|---|---|
Uscita che segnala "Blocco di funzione attivo / non attivo". Tipo di dati: BOOL |
|
|
Uscita per segnali di abilitazione del blocco di funzione. Tipo di dati: SAFEBOOL |
|
|
Uscita per lo stato dell'operazione di muting. Tipo di dati: SAFEBOOL |
|
|
Uscita per messaggi di errore. Tipo di dati: BOOL |
|
|
Uscita per messaggi diagnostici. Tipo di dati: WORD |
Messaggio diagnostico del blocco di funzione. I valori possibili sono elencati e descritti nell'argomento "Codici diagnostici". |
Il diagramma di sequenza segnali sottostante illustra un'operazione di muting (muting sequenziale con quattro sensori), utilizzando come esempio un nastro trasportatore che termina nella zona di operazione di una macchina in esercizio (come rappresentato nella figura all'inizio di questo argomento).
La direzione di flusso del materiale sul nastro trasportatore è da sinistra a destra, ossia ambedue i sensori di muting collegati agli ingressi MutingSwitch11 e MutingSwitch12 del blocco di funzione sono posizionati uno dopo l'altro e sullo stesso lato del nastro trasportatore a monte del dispositivo di protezione. I sensori collegati agli ingressi MutingSwitch21 e MutingSwitch22 del blocco di funzione sono disposti a valle del dispositivo di protezione (anch'essi in sequenza sullo stesso lato del nastro trasportatore). La disposizione è illustrata nella figura all'inizio di questa sezione.
Assunti addizionali:
S_StartReset = SAFEFALSE: Inibizione di avvio seguente all'attivazione del blocco di funzione e all'avvio del Safety Logic Controller.
MutingEnable = TRUE (costante): Non è necessario segnale di abilitazione separato per l'operazione di muting.
Anche l'altro diagramma di sequenza segnali può essere utile al riguardo.
I diagrammi di sequenza segnali in questa documentazione possibilmente omettono determinati codici diagnostici. Possibilmente non viene, per esempio, visualizzato un codice diagnostico quando il relativo stato del blocco di funzione è uno stato di transizione temporaneo ed è attivo per un solo ciclo del Safety Logic Controller.
Sono illustrate solo le tipiche combinazioni di segnali in ingresso. Altre combinazioni di segnali sono possibili.
0 |
Il blocco di funzione non è ancora attivo (Activate = FALSE). Di conseguenza, tutte le uscite sono FALSE o SAFEFALSE. |
1 |
Dopo l'attivazione del blocco di funzione con Activate = TRUE, l'inibizione di avvio è inizialmente attiva. Di conseguenza l'uscita S_AOPD_Out rimane inizialmente SAFEFALSE. |
2 |
Un fronte di segnale positivo all'ingresso Reset resetta l'inibizione di avvio. L'uscita S_AOPD_Out diventa SAFETRUE immediatamente (esercizio normale) perché
|
3 |
Il primo sensore di muting della prima coppia sequenziale di sensori (a monte del dispositivo di protezione) all'ingresso MutingSwitch11 rileva un oggetto e commuta a TRUE. La misurazione del tempo permesso per il completamento dell'intero procedimento di muting parte dopo questo cambiamento di stato su MutingSwitch11. La durata massima è impostata in MaxMutingTime. |
4 |
Anche il secondo sensore di muting della prima coppia sequenziale di sensori rileva l'oggetto (l'ingresso MutingSwitch12 commuta a TRUE). Ciò soddisfa i requisiti di una sequenza di muting valida. L'oggetto viene identificato come permesso e l'uscita S_MutingActive di conseguenza commuta a SAFETRUE: Muting attivo. |
5 |
L'oggetto raggiunge la griglia fotoelettrica: l'ingresso S_AOPD_In commuta a SAFEFALSE ("griglia fotoelettrica interrotta"). Mentre il muting è attivo (MutingSwitch11 e MutingSwitch12 sono ancora TRUE), la macchina può continuare a funzionare nella zona di operazione: L'uscita S_AOPD_Out rimane SAFETRUE. |
6 |
L'oggetto raggiunge il primo sensore di muting della seconda coppia sequenziale di sensori (a valle del dispositivo di protezione): l'ingresso MutingSwitch21 commuta a TRUE. La sequenza di muting è valida perché i due sensori di muting della prima coppia di sensori sono ancora TRUE. Risultato: le uscite S_AOPD_Out e S_MutingActive rimangono ambedue SAFETRUE. La misurazione del tempo permesso per l'intero procedimento di muting (temporizzatore MaxMutingTime) continua. |
7 |
Anche il secondo sensore di muting della seconda coppia sequenziale di sensori rileva l'oggetto (l'ingresso MutingSwitch22 commuta a TRUE). Dato che segnali TRUE sono ancora presenti su MutingSwitch11, MutingSwitch12 e MutingSwitch21, i requisiti di una sequenza di muting valida sono soddisfatti e il muting rimane attivo: S_AOPD_Out e S_MutingActive rimangono ambedue SAFETRUE il temporizzatore MaxMutingTime rimane attivo. |
8 |
L'oggetto esce dalla zona di rilevamento del primo sensore di muting a monte del dispositivo di protezione: L'ingresso MutingSwitch11 commuta da TRUE a FALSE. Ciò soddisfa i requisiti di una sequenza di muting valida e, di conseguenza, il muting rimane attivo. Risultato: le uscite S_AOPD_Out e S_MutingActive rimangono ambedue SAFETRUE. La misurazione del tempo permesso per l'intero procedimento di muting (temporizzatore MaxMutingTime) continua. |
9 |
L'oggetto esce dalla zona di rilevamento del secondo sensore di muting a monte del dispositivo di protezione: L'ingresso MutingSwitch12 commuta da TRUE a FALSE. Ciò soddisfa i requisiti di una sequenza di muting valida e, di conseguenza, il muting rimane attivo. Risultato: le uscite S_AOPD_Out e S_MutingActive rimangono ambedue SAFETRUE. La misurazione del tempo permesso per l'intero procedimento di muting (temporizzatore MaxMutingTime) continua. |
10 |
L'oggetto ha oltrepassato la griglia fotoelettrica (S_AOPD_In ritorna ad essere SAFETRUE). MutingSwitch21 e MutingSwitch22 sono ancora TRUE. Ciò soddisfa i requisiti di una sequenza di muting valida e, di conseguenza, il muting rimane attivo. Risultato: le uscite S_AOPD_Out e S_MutingActive rimangono ambedue SAFETRUE. La misurazione del tempo permesso per l'intero procedimento di muting (temporizzatore MaxMutingTime) continua. |
11 |
L'oggetto esce dalla zona di rilevamento del primo sensore di muting a valle del dispositivo di protezione e procede verso la zona di operazione: L'ingresso MutingSwitch21 commuta a FALSE. Se MutingSwitch21 commuta a FALSE entro il tempo impostato in MaxMutingTime, l'operazione di muting è stata portata a termine con successo. S_MutingActive diventa SAFEFALSE e l'uscita S_AOPD_Out rimane SAFETRUE. Dato che il dispositivo di protezione non ha rilevato alcun oggetto e l'operazione di muting si è conclusa entro il tempo specificato impostato in MaxMutingTime e il cambiamento di stato su MutingSwitch21 soddisfa i requisiti di una sequenza di muting valida, non viene emesso errore (Error rimane FALSE) e l'uscita S_AOPD_Out rimane SAFETRUE ("macchina rimane in operazione"). |
12 |
Anche l'ingresso MutingSwitch22 commuta a FALSE e il dispositivo di protezione non rileva alcun oggetto. L'uscita S_AOPD_Out rimane SAFETRUE dato che ciò è conforme a una sequenza di muting valida. L'operazione di muting, perciò, è conclusa con esito positivo. |
La figura sottostante illustra il collegamento di quattro sensori di muting (B2, B3, B4 e B5) al blocco di funzione SF_MutingSeq. I sensori di muting sono disposti in due coppie sequenziali di sensori con tutti i sensori allineati in modo identico e installati sullo stesso lato del nastro trasportatore.
La direzione di trasporto del nastro è da sinistra a destra, ossia la coppia di sensori di muting MutingSwitch11/MutingSwitch12 è posizionata a monte del dispositivo di protezione e MutingSwitch21/MutingSwitch22a valle del dispositivo di protezione (come si vede nella figura all'inizio di questa sezione).
Anche la descrizione e le note per questo esempio applicativo possono essere utili al riguardo.
L'uscita di abilitazione S_AOPD_Out del blocco di funzione SF_MutingSeq è collegata a un morsetto d'uscita dell'applicazione tramite una variabile I/O globale o tramite altre funzioni / altri blocchi di funzione di sicurezza.
B1 |
Griglia fotoelettrica bicanale (B1S = trasmettitore optoelettronico, B1E = ricevitore optoelettronico) |
B2, B3 |
Sensori di muting optoelettronici (prima coppia sequenziale di sensori), ambedue monocanale, posizionati a monte della griglia fotoelettrica |
B4, B5 |
Sensori di muting optoelettronici (seconda coppia sequenziale di sensori), ambedue monocanale, posizionati a valle della griglia fotoelettrica |
P1 |
Lampada di muting con segnale di feedback monocanale, sorvegliata dalla logica di sicurezza |
S1 |
Pulsante di reset (monocanale) per resettare errori del blocco di funzione e rimuovere l'inibizione di avvio |
|
Vedere la nota sopra alla figura. |
Maggiori informazioni si trovano nelle seguenti sezioni: